Principles of Electronic Materials and Devices is one of the few books in the market that has a broad coverage of electronic materials that today's scientists and engineers need. The general treatment of the textbook and various proofs leverage at a semi quantitative level without going into detailed physics.
1) Elementary Materials Science Concepts
2) Electrical and Thermal Conduction in Solids
3) Elementary Quantum Physics
4) Modern Theory of Solids
5) Semiconductors
6) Semiconductor Devices
7) Dielectric Materials and Insulation
8) Magnetic Properties and Superconductivity
9) Optical Properties of Materials
